reddish
ˈrɛdɪʃ
Definition Synonyms

Definition of reddish - Reverso English Dictionary

Adjective

colorslightly red resembling blood or cherries
  • Her hair had a reddish tint in the sunlight.
  • The sunset cast a reddish glow over the mountains.
  • His cheeks turned reddish from embarrassment.
crimson pinkish rosy

Origin of reddish

Old English, read (red) + -ish (having the quality of)
